phratries is the plural of phratry.
A clan or kinship group made up of several families that claim descent from a common ancestor and share certain collective duties.

In use
In ancient Greece, citizens belonged to a phratry that determined their social obligations.
The clan was divided into several phratries, each with its own rituals.
Membership in a phratry often involved shared religious practices.
